Set List

The typical set list usually consisted of the following, with some songs substituted for others throughout the tour:

  • "Musicology"
  • "Let's Go Crazy"
  • "I Would Die 4 U"
  • "When Doves Cry"
  • "Baby I'm a Star"
  • "Shhh"
  • "D.M.S.R."
  • "I Feel for You"
  • "Controversy"
  • "God"

(Acoustic Guitar Medley

  • "Little Red Corvette"
  • "Cream"
  • "Raspberry Beret"
  • "12:01"
  • "7")
  • "Sign 'O' the Times"
  • "The Question of U"
  • "The One"
  • "Call My Name"
  • "Let's Work"
  • "U Got the Look"
  • "Life O' the Party"
  • "Soul Man" (cover)
  • "Kiss"
  • "Take Me with U"
  • "The Beautiful Ones"
  • "Nothing Compares 2 U"
  • "Purple Rain"

Also some rarities were performed at various venues, such as:

  • "Bambi"
  • "Venus de Milo"
  • "I Could Never Take the Place of Your Man"
  • "Adore"
  • "Call My Name"
  • "On the Couch"
  • "Dear Mr. Man"
  • "Everyday Is a Winding Road" (Sheryl Crow cover, also on Rave Un2 the Joy Fantastic)
  • "The Work pt. 1"
  • "A Love Bizarre"
  • "Pass the Peas" (The J.B.'s cover)
  • "Whole Lotta Love" (Led Zeppelin cover)

Despite being a tour for Musicology, only a few songs from the album were usually performed. However, Prince supplemented these with his extensive back catalog, both hits and more rare fan-favorites and a few notable cover versions.
